We’ve been talking this week about Rep. Michele Bachmann (R-Minn.) and a few of her cohorts connecting McCarthyism and Islamophobia. The Obama administration, the argument goes, is allowing the Muslim Brotherhood to “infiltrate” the American government.
As “proof” — I use the word loosely — Bachmann pointed to Huma Abedin, a top aide to Secretary of State Hillary Clinton, who is Muslim.
It’s cheap, it’s ugly, it’s offensive, and to his credit, Sen. John McCain (R-Ariz.) did the right thing on the Senate floor this morning.
McCain also issued a press statement, praising Abedin and defending her against the baseless attacks coming from members of his own party.
I’ve made no secret of disappointments with the senator, but I don’t mind saying how heartening it is to see him and do the honorable thing today.
For her part, Bachmann issued a press release of her own, saying her fears about “radical groups’ access to top Obama administration officials” are legitimate, no matter what reality says.
